Informationen zum Autor Brenda S. Copeland is elementary library media specialist, Palmyra School District, Palmyra, Pennsylvania. Patricia A. Messner is elementary library media specialist, Lebanon City School District, Lebanon, Ohio. Klappentext This manual of ideas zeroes in on current picture book titles. It features reproducible worksheets, writing activities, related reading-based activities, and technology for grades three through five. The ideas have been tested in the authors' libraries and are linked to national curricular standards. Designed for school librarians, the book is also a valuable resource for the classroom teacher and the reading specialist. The most similar resource to this book of lesson plans is the authors' first book, Linking Picture Books to Standards . This new book has the same format, but focuses on upper- level picture books and activities. It provides the librarian, classroom teacher, or reading specialist with worksheets that are ready to copy and patterns that are easy to follow. There are few resources of a similar genre on the market today-this book should help bridge the gap and provide much needed materials. Grades 3-5.
